Tides originate in the ocean and progress toward the coastlines where they appear as the regular rise and fall of the sea surface. Along the seashore, the water rises and spreads onto the land. High and low tides refer to the regular rise and fall of the ocean's waters. The most familiar evidence of the tides is the observed recurrence of high and low water on the coastline. On earth, the moon’s gravitational pull causes the oceans to bulge out on both the side closest to the moon and the side farthest.
